Restaurant closing after more than a decade on Las Vegas Strip

A restaurant that has been open inside a Las Vegas Strip resort for more than a decade announced that it will close its doors this summer.

Known for its over-the-top burgers and milkshakes, Holsteins, which opened its doors inside The Cosmopolitan in 2010, will close on July 9.

In a statement, Stacia Stephens, president of Gen3 Hospitality, the company behind Holsteins, said that details on an “exciting new concept” will be announced in the coming months.

A WARN notice filed with the Nevada Department of Employment, Training & Rehabilitation states that 94 employees would be affected by the closure. The company said all current Holsteins team members will be encouraged to re-apply at the new spot.
